Steamboat Springs Skiing & Snowboarding

Steamboat Springs has two local ski areas, its namesake Steamboat and Howelson Hill. Steamboat is the more famous of the two, attracting skiers and snowboarders from around the world to explore its 2965 acres. The resort offers a host of other activities when you're ready for a break from the slopes, including sleigh rides and cross country skiing. Lodging is available slopeside and in the base area.
Howelson Hill Ski Area is owned by the town of Steamboat and is the state's oldest continuously operating ski area. It features both alpine terrain and cross country skiing with 17 alpine runs and 9 Nordic runs. You'll also find snow tubing at Howelson, which offers a great way to spend time with little ones or rest your legs after a long day of skiing.
